Network Performance Monitor

A system that continuously observes, measures, and analyzes the operational characteristics and behavior of computer networks to ensure optimal functionality and identify potential issues.

A network performance monitor represents a specialized implementation of cybernetic control systems designed to maintain and optimize complex network infrastructures. It embodies the principles of feedback loop and system observation in digital environments.

At its core, a network performance monitor operates through continuous measurement of key performance indicators (KPIs) including:

  • Bandwidth utilization
  • Latency and response times
  • Packet loss rates
  • Network availability
  • Error rates
  • Throughout metrics

These measurements create a data flow that enables real-time control analysis and response to network conditions. The system implements negative feedback mechanisms to maintain network stability and positive feedback potential cascade failures before they occur.

The architectural design typically follows a distributed systems approach, with monitoring agents deployed across various network nodes. These agents form a sensor network that feeds into a central analysis system, creating a hierarchical control structure typical of complex adaptive systems.

Modern network performance monitors increasingly incorporate machine learning capabilities for:

  • Anomaly detection
  • Predictive maintenance
  • Pattern recognition
  • Automated response systems

This evolution reflects the broader trend toward self-organizing systems in network management, where the monitoring system itself exhibits emergent behavior in response to changing network conditions.

The concept builds upon earlier ideas of system monitoring but adds specific capabilities for handling the unique challenges of digital networks, including:

  • Multi-protocol environments
  • Virtual network interfaces
  • Cloud-based resources
  • Dynamic routing systems

From a systems thinking perspective, network performance monitors serve as crucial boundary spanners between human operators and complex network infrastructures, translating technical metrics into actionable insights through information visualization and alert systems.

The implementation of these systems represents a practical application of requisite variety principles, where the monitoring system must possess sufficient complexity to match the variety of potential network states and failures it needs to detect and manage.

In the context of modern digital transformation, network performance monitors have become essential tools for maintaining the system stability of increasingly complex and interconnected digital infrastructures, embodying key principles of both cybernetics and control theory in their design and operation.

Related concepts include system resilience, fault tolerance, and performance optimization, all of which contribute to the broader goal of maintaining robust and reliable network operations through systematic monitoring and control mechanisms.